How Does Laser Epilation Scrub Work?
Laser epilation scrub focuses on the melanin content of the hair roots. Melanin is a pigment that determines the color of the hairs. Laser light targets the hair roots containing melanin, heating and damaging them. This damage causes the hair follicles to lose their function and the hairs do not grow back.
During the procedure, the laser light is directed to the hair follicles and creates heat energy. This heat energy breaks down the melanin in the hair follicles and renders them dysfunctional. Thus, the hairs do not grow back for a long time.
Laser epilation scrub procedure usually requires several sessions. Each session allows us to achieve more effective results by targeting the melanin in the hair follicles. Thus, you can get rid of unwanted hair more permanently.

Laser Epilation Scrub Results
Laser epilation scrub procedure produces varying results depending on the type of laser used, skin type, hair density and other factors. However, a significant improvement is usually observed after a few sessions.
Most people report an 80-90% reduction in their hair after laser epilation scrub procedure. These results may vary from person to person, but on average it shows a very satisfactory performance.
Laser epilation scrub provides effective results especially in densely haired areas. In areas such as legs, arms, bikini area, underarms and face, very successful results can be achieved.
In order to prevent hair regrowth, a treatment process of 4-6 sessions is generally recommended. More sessions may be required depending on the person's skin and hair characteristics. However, in any case, permanent results can be achieved.
Correct Timing for Laser Epilation Exfoliation
It is important to determine the correct timing for the laser epilation exfoliation procedure. Because some factors can affect the effectiveness and safety of the treatment.
For example, sun exposure can increase skin sensitivity and cause adverse reactions to laser light. Therefore, it is recommended to avoid laser epilation exfoliation during sunny seasons.
In addition, pregnancy, certain medication use or other medical conditions can also affect the laser epilation exfoliation procedure. Therefore, it is important to consult with your doctor before the procedure and determine the appropriate timing.
In general, the most suitable time for laser epilation exfoliation is during seasons when there is less sun exposure. For example, autumn and winter months may be the most suitable periods for this procedure.
